Abstract
The utility model discloses one and cut off feeding unit, including motor, drive mechanism, Double-cutter;During work, motor drives ceding of Taiwan gear train to rotate so that two cutter axis rotation directions are contrary, and then band movable knife disc cylinder and swivel base rotate, and direction of rotation points to conveyer device between two cutter axis;Of the present utility model cutting off feeding unit simple in construction, stability is good.

Background technology
The cane planting labor intensity of Traditional Man mode is big, and production efficiency is low, and rate of return on investment is extremely low, and plantation family is often
All the year round after hard work, income always less than expection, the grievous injury interests at plantation family, enter one destroy sweet
Sugarcane plantation industry.So that cane planting industry prosperity development, improve production efficiency and rate of return on investment, then, need sweet
Sugarcane growing industry introduces mechanization, automated production equipment, thus realizes the large-scale production of cane planting.Wherein, Caulis Sacchari sinensis is received
Cutting mill is the plant equipment in of paramount importance cane planting field, and the mechanization mainly realizing ripe Caulis Sacchari sinensis is quickly gathered in;Sweet
Sugarcane harvester generally comprises a point sugarcane sugarcane supporting device, cuts off feeding unit, transmitting device, cutting topping device, collects sugarcane waste discharge apparatus,
Wherein cutting off feeding unit is to be cut off by Caulis Sacchari sinensis root, then the Caulis Sacchari sinensis cut off is sent into transporter, and sugarcane production is more
Irregularly, Caulis Sacchari sinensis is cut off feeding effectively needs mechanism stable performance good, again because chopping up apparatus is near ground handling, easily
Destroyed.
